Centre Approves ₹12,000 Crore for Polavaram Project: Andhra Pradesh CM
Andhra Pradesh Chief Minister N. Chandrababu Naidu announced that the Union Cabinet has sanctioned ₹12,127 crore for the Phase-1 works of the Polavaram project, with completion expected by March 2027.
During a press conference in Amaravati recently, Naidu stated that the Centre will allocate ₹6,000 crore for the project in 2024-25, with the remaining funds to be released in 2025-26, based on milestones outlined in the plan.
Naidu emphasized the long-standing challenges the project has faced over the past four decades, attributing significant setbacks to decisions made by former Chief Ministers Y.S. Rajasekhara Reddy and his son Y.S. Jagan Mohan Reddy. He criticized the Jagan Government for halting the project and initiating reverse tendering, which he claims caused delays and financial losses.
Naidu also highlighted the severe water scarcity faced by the southern states, noting that Andhra Pradesh is fortunate to have the Godavari and Krishna rivers. He pointed out that the abundant water in the Godavari River could be harnessed to meet the state’s drinking water and irrigation needs.
